Write reactions for the following conversions.
Propanone to Propane
Advertisements
उत्तर १
Clemmensen reduction:
\[\ce{\underset{\text{Propanone}}{CH3 - CO - CH3} + 4[H] ->[Zn Hg conc.HCl][\Delta] \underset{\text{Propane}}{CH3 - CH2 - CH3} + H2O}\]
